When can babies wear shoes?
The development process of a baby is amazing, and in the first few months, every detail can have a huge impact on their growth. One of those key aspects is the use of footwear.
Walking barefoot is highly beneficial because it allows the baby to experience its environment more directly and naturally, as well as helping to strengthen muscles and ligaments. These benefits are even more significant in the first months of life.
The general recommendation is to avoid putting shoes on a baby unless absolutely necessary, such as in extreme weather conditions or on terrain that may be dangerous once they start walking. In most cases, it is best to allow babies to go barefoot.
What should a baby's first shoe be like?
When it comes time to buy your baby's first shoes, it's important to keep a few key features in mind:
- Flexibility : Look for shoes that are flexible and bend easily in the palm of your hand. This allows your baby's feet to move freely and develop without restrictions.
- Non-slip soles : Opt for non-slip soles that provide traction and grip on a variety of surfaces, helping to prevent slips and falls as your baby explores their surroundings.
- Proper fit : It's crucial to choose shoes that fit your baby's foot size and shape correctly. Look for models with adjustable closures, such as Velcro or elastic laces, that allow for a custom, comfortable fit.
- Breathable material : Choose breathable materials to keep your feet cool, dry and comfortable, avoiding irritation, chafing and the proliferation of bacteria and fungi.
Respectful footwear for babies
When the use of shoes is necessary, opting for environmentally friendly shoes is the best choice. These shoes are designed to mimic the feeling of walking barefoot, allowing the baby's feet to develop naturally while providing the necessary protection.
